Hi all! I’ve been hearing references lately to “North County” and “South
County.” Anytime we refer to the north or south part of a county – whether
in news stories, in talk shows, or when we’re mentioning a concert on a
music show, we need to say which county, since we serve three.

For example, if I mention a musician on my show who has a lot of shows
coming up in Paso Robles, Atascadero, Templeton and San Miguel, instead of
saying, “Mark Adams has several shows coming up this month in North
County,” I should say, “…in North SLO County.”
